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.


Panel

On this page

Table of Contents
exclude(On this page).*
stylecircle
typeflat
separatorpipe



UI Text Box
sizemedium
typeinfo

Introduction

Image Removed

The Transition issue post function

automatically executes

automatically executes a specific transition on one ore multiple issues or transitions the issues to

a

the selected status. Both, transition and target status, have to be available from the issue's current status.

 

The configuration

Panel
borderColor#006275

Image Removed

The table below lists all available parameters that have to (*) or optionally can be set in this post function.

ParameterDescription



UI Text Box
typenote

In this documentation and the post function configuration you will notice the symbol ( * ) next to some parameters, it means that this field is mandatory and shall not be left empty. Fields without the symbol are optional.

Add parameters to the function


Below you will find a detailed description of each parameter to be added to the function.

Target issue*

Info
iconfalse
Target issue* t

The issues to be transitioned. If a list of issue keys is passed, the transition will be performed for every issue in the list.
The following options are available:

  • Current issue
  • Parent issue
  • Parser

expression ((info)
  • expression

    Expand
    titlemore info...


    UI Text Box
    typeinfo

    T

  • he output has to be an

 issue
  • issue key

 
  • or a

 
  • list of issue keys

)
  • .



Mode*

Info
iconfalse

Select the transition to be executed or the status to be transitioned to. You can choose between to options:

  • Execute transition

    Expand
    titlemore info...


    UI Text Box
    typeinfo

    Pick either a transition which is shown by name and ordered by workflows or a parser

expression ((info) expects
  • expression. Expects a transition ID

)
  • .



  • Transition to status

    Expand
    titlemore info...


    UI Text Box
    typeinfo

    Pick either a status

which
  • that is shown by name or a parser

expression ((info) expects
  • expression. Expects a status ID

)
  • .

    If more than one transition is

avaible
  • available to reach the configured status, the first found transition will be executed.



Delayed execution*

Info
iconfalse

Executing the post function will be delayed by the specified value in milliseconds. Please note that you are not able to define a value that is greater than 120 seconds.

 


UI Expand
titleRun as
*Select the user that

Choose which user* will be

used

able to execute

this

the post function.

 It can be chosen from one of the following options:
  • Current user
  • Selected user
  • Assignee
  • Reporter
  • Creator
  • Project lead
  • Parent's assignee
  • Parent's reporter
  • Parent's creator
Conditional execution

By default, it is set to the Current user.

Conditional execution

Info
iconfalse

Enter a condition (a logical expression) using the expression parser syntax.

 

You can even logically link and

nest

gather conditions in expressions as you like in order to map more complex conditions.

 (warning) The

UI Text Box
typenote

The post function will only be executed if the condition is met (returns true

.

).

Image Removed

Get started

Panel
borderColor#006275

Image Removed

Get started by trying out the example configurations provided out of the box.

The following example configurations are currently available:

  • Transition parent issue to another status
  • Fast-track transition issues assigned to the project lead

    Additional use cases can be found here!



    Anchorusecaseusecase

    Image Modified

    Use cases and examples

    using this post function

    Page properties report
    firstcolumnUse case
    headingsFunction, Use case description, Complexity
    sortByTitle
    cqllabel = "use-case" and space = currentSpace() and ancestor = "22545766"


    Excerpt Include
    DECADIS:Contact support
    DECADIS:Contact support
    nopaneltrue